Output e10e090e33907a41863e5fa5352565f5aa7060c4148a95e530e35b9850103b79:1

value
1200735
script pubkey
OP_0 OP_PUSHBYTES_20 bf5e3f006885ab57aebcd870012dbf45c503b008
address
bc1qha0r7qrgsk440t4umpcqztdlghzs8vqg04fjua
transaction
e10e090e33907a41863e5fa5352565f5aa7060c4148a95e530e35b9850103b79
confirmations
156561
spent
true